Murder Behind the Screen

Rate this book
Sir Giles Palmer, head of a respected City finance house appears to have a suspiciously close connection to the pornographic movie industry in which the innocent stars are killed. Heather Morgan who works in Palmer’s London office is puzzled by Palmer’s frequent trips to Hollywood. At a Christmas party in the London office of Palmer Associates, Heather’s fiancé is found murdered and she becomes the prime suspect. When the senior detective investigating the case is suspended from duty Heather's situation looks bleak.

Great story with lots of twists and turns. The subject matter- snuff movies- is something I knew nothing about and the police department is set in the city of London. Again, I never knew this existed so there was plenty to engage me. The one thing that stopped me from giving this a five star review was the character of the main detective, David Gould. I wanted him to have some quirk, like writing poetry or playing the violin, something that would set him apart.
